WhatsApp Business API Pricing 2025 Guide

As of July 2025, Meta is introducing major updates to WhatsApp Business API pricing - impacting how businesses are charged and how conversations are classified. The old “conversation-based model” is being replaced by a more transparent system based on message templates. The goal? Simplify costs, encourage more relevant customer interactions, and give businesses better control over WhatsApp messaging budgets.

In this guide, we break down the global WhatsApp Business API pricing model, how message categories work, and how businesses can optimize costs.

How WhatsApp Business API Pricing Works in 2025

Starting July 1, 2025, WhatsApp pricing is calculated per template message sent, rather than by conversation window.

Three key variables now determine what you pay:

Message TypeCharged?When Is It Free?
MarketingYesNot free (except in Meta Ads window)
UtilityDependsFree if customer initiated conversation
AuthenticationYesNever free
From Meta AdsFree (72h)Free if initiated via Meta Ad click

Marketing Templates

Promotional messages, product launches, discount offers, and campaigns designed to drive sales or engagement.

Always charged when sent.

Utility Templates

Order confirmations, shipping updates, appointment reminders, invoice sharing, and customer service updates.

Free if sent within 24h after customer initiates conversation. Charged otherwise.

Authentication Templates

Security codes, 2FA verifications, and one-time password (OTP) messages.

Always charged.

Templates Initiated via Meta Ads

If a user clicks a WhatsApp CTA from a Meta ad (Facebook or Instagram), a 72-hour free window opens. During this period, any template type (marketing, utility, or authentication) can be sent free of charge.

This offers businesses a major opportunity to lower costs if planned strategically.

Global Pricing Depends on Recipient Country

WhatsApp Business API pricing is applied based on the destination country of the customer, not where your business operates. For example:

  • If a business in Spain sends a message to a French number (+33), France’s pricing applies.

  • If the same business sends to a Spanish number (+34), local pricing for Spain applies.

  • For businesses in Mexico messaging customers in Colombia, Colombian rates apply.

This makes proper audience segmentation and planning even more important for global brands.

Key Changes in 2025 You Need to Know

  • Pricing is now per template rather than per conversation window.

  • The 24-hour customer service window still exists - but only impacts when utility templates can be sent free.

  • Meta Ads campaigns trigger a 72-hour free messaging window.

  • Businesses have more control but need careful planning to optimize message categories and timing.

How Businesses Should Adapt to the New Pricing

The 2025 model rewards businesses that:

  • Use utility templates inside active 24h customer service windows

  • Trigger conversations via Meta Ads CTA to benefit from 72h free windows

  • Automate messaging flows without overusing unnecessary notifications

  • Plan high-value promotional campaigns within Meta Ads windows for maximum ROI

With this shift, businesses are encouraged to focus on message quality over message volume.
